Pics of mine are in the thread linked above. I have Line X on my rockers, bumpers and flares. I had Rhino liner on the rockers of my last truck (04 Chevy) and DIY Herculiner on the bumpers.
Both the Rhino and Line X worked great. The Rhino didn't fade much over 4 years, and it shined back up with a little plastic dressing like you use on fender flares. I would recommend either. The Herculiner is ok, but for a brand new truck, it's worth spending the extra for a quality spray on IMO.
